Terrain is an obstacle to where you are going and an asset once you get there (the former sapping move points, the latter giving you your defensive rating). I am unable to tell from your image, but this can happen if you sight 1 friendly unit, then click to another hex (as you said you did) and uncover more friendly units. Has always happened since I started playing, as the first label doesn't disappear off the screen fast enough.

Because, it is trying to create a directory in /var, which you have to be root to create/delete files/folders in.
/var/run/wesnothd: Permission denied
Code: Select all
Mkdir("/var/run/wesnothd")
scons: *** [/var/run/wesnothd] /var/run/wesnothd: Permission denied
